About Us
The Raymond Schools PTO is a nonprofit parent teacher organization (PTO) made up of parents, educators & community members.
Our Mission
The Raymond Schools PTO is a 501(c)3 nonprofit parent teacher organization (PTO) whose mission is to support the education of children at Raymond Elementary School and Jordan Small Middle School by fostering relationships among the school, parents, and teachers.
The PTO raises funds for educational materials and experiences, offers opportunities for community gatherings and social interaction, and provides an inclusive forum for sharing information on issues that impact our children. It is our belief that the team effort of a parent teacher organization offers the best possible learning environment for our children.

Membership
Our team of members brings over a decade of dedicated service to the staff and students of Raymond Elementary School & Jordan Small Middle School.
The PTO is made up of educators and parents with the heart and mind to serve in big or small ways throughout each school year.
The goal for our membership team is to connect new and old friends through facilitating fundraisers, organizing events for our children & supporting appreciation initiatives in a fun and creative way.
-
Membership dues are $15 per person annually. Dues assist to facilitate events for our kids, community scholarships, books for under privileged students, field trips, appreciation events & maybe even some social fun for the team!
